On Tuesday I spent the entire day in my favorite pair of skinny jeans. It was a full day of meetings (I was on a press trip), followed by a Cleveland Indians baseball game.
By the time I was putting on my pajama pants, my legs felt extremely itchy. As I pulled off the jeans in relief, I looked down to see a huge bruise just below my knee (on the back side) on my left leg.
I looked at it confused, because I hadn’t bumped into a thing all day. It seemed so odd. And my legs — they. were. so. ITCHY! I figured maybe it was because the detergent residue on my jeans had been rubbing on my legs all day, so I grabbed some lotion and slathered it on.
I climbed into bed, opened my laptop, and was immediately hit with this article, Could Skinny Jeans Cause Nerve Damage?. It told the story of someone who ended up having to spend a few days in the hospital after helping a relative move for a day while wearing skinny jeans.
I couldn’t help but think to myself, could my skinny jeans have caused this big bruise?!
Fast forward a few days to Friday. The bruise on my leg looked horrible. It hurts like crazy too if you push on it. This is it, on Friday:
I happened to have an appointment with my chiropractor that same day and she noticed my bruise right away and asked about it.
I told her I hadn’t done a thing to it (because of it’s location, I’d literally have to walk backwards into something to cause that bruise!) and then I told her my theory about the skinny jeans.
She told me that the bruise happened from a broken blood vessel which very well could have occurred from tight jeans that were cutting off my circulation.
She also said that all of that itching, that’s a sign of poor circulation and if I’d been itching my legs during the day (which I was at times) the itching could have caused the bruise too.
I’ve decided, no matter how fashionable I might look, I won’t be wearing skinny jeans for long periods of time anymore.
For a 2 hour date with my husband, yes, maybe then, but no more wearing skinny jeans for an entire day. It’s just not worth the risk to my health.
If you find yourself having itchy legs (or finding a bruise) after wearing skinny jeans, you may want to rethink them too!
If you must wear your skinny jeans, consider wearing a pair of compression socks too, to help with leg circulation.
